From Publishers Weekly
Regis (Who Got Einstein’s Office?) here explores the desert community of scientist-cum-entrepreneurs besotted with “intellectual excitement and chaos and seriousness and joy.” Unlike Silicon Valley, Santa Fe’s Info Mesa consists largely of academics channeling pure scientific ideas to business ends.
